Cleaning the Air Filter

The air filter prevents dust from entering the internal components. To clean it:

  • Turn off and unplug the projector.
  • Allow it to cool completely.
  • Locate the air filter, usually at the side or bottom.
  • Gently remove the filter.
  • Use a soft brush or compressed air to remove dust.
  • Reinstall the filter securely.

Cleaning the Lens

The lens is crucial for clear images. To clean it:

  • Use a microfiber cloth designed for optics.
  • Apply a small amount of lens cleaning solution if needed.
  • Gently wipe the lens in a circular motion.
  • Avoid pressing too hard to prevent scratches.

Keep Ventilation Clear

Ensure that vents are free from obstructions. Proper airflow prevents overheating and extends the lifespan of internal components.

Update Firmware Regularly

Check for firmware updates from Optoma's official website. Updated firmware can improve performance and fix bugs.

Store Properly When Not in Use

If you won't use the projector for an extended period, store it in a cool, dry place. Cover it with a dust cover to prevent debris accumulation.
